Michael S. Smith, one of Architectural Digest’s 100 Top
Designers and the winner of Elle Decor’s Designer of the Year Award
in 2003, is regularly featured in Architectural Digest, Elle Decor,
and House Beautiful. Christine Pittel is a senior editor at
House Beautiful whose writing has also appeared in the New York
Times and House & Garden.
"Obama White House designer Michael S. Smith tackles kitchens and
baths, two of the most challenging rooms in the home—combining
inspiring images of Smith’s projects from around the world with his
practical insights. A resources section gives recommendations for
everything from appliances to wall coverings." ~Architectural
Digest
"After doing up the Obamas' White House, Michael S. Smith --
interior designer to the Hollywood elite and lesser (but no less
affluent) mortals -- pulls on the rubber gloves with his latest
coffee-table tome, "Kitchens and Baths." Utilizing as visual
examples homes he designed -- as well as others he admires for
their eating and bathing zones Mr. Smiths book is broken into
regions ("Beach," "Town," "Country") that provide loads of
inspiration. Ultimately, perfecting pantry and potty is a game of
hide and seek: keeping the inner workings concealed but reachable."
~Wall Street Journal
